typedef struct debuginfod_client is defined in both libdwfl/libdwfl.h and in
debuginfod.h included by libdwfl/libdwflP.h. Although innocuous, this is
invalid C and causes compilation failures with strict compliance.
One possible set of patches is:
--- libdwfl.h.orig 2023-02-03 15:03:57.669810336 -0500
+++ libdwfl.h 2023-02-03 15:00:53.959921348 -0500
@@ -49,8 +49,10 @@
PC location described by an FDE belonging to Dwfl_Thread. */
typedef struct Dwfl_Frame Dwfl_Frame;
+#ifndef ENABLE_LIBDEBUGINFOD
/* Handle for debuginfod-client connection. */
typedef struct debuginfod_client debuginfod_client;
+#endif
/* Callbacks. */
typedef struct
--- libdwflP.h.orig 2023-02-03 15:04:29.749793736 -0500
+++ libdwflP.h 2023-02-03 14:53:56.320181520 -0500
@@ -29,6 +29,10 @@
#ifndef _LIBDWFLP_H
#define _LIBDWFLP_H 1
+#ifdef ENABLE_LIBDEBUGINFOD
+#include "../debuginfod/debuginfod.h"
+#endif
+
#include <libdwfl.h>
#include <libebl.h>
#include <assert.h>
@@ -41,10 +45,6 @@
#include "../libdw/libdwP.h" /* We need its INTDECLs. */
#include "../libdwelf/libdwelfP.h"
-#ifdef ENABLE_LIBDEBUGINFOD
-#include "../debuginfod/debuginfod.h"
-#endif
-
typedef struct Dwfl_Process Dwfl_Process;
#define DWFL_ERRORS \
